AI语音开放平台的语音识别多轮对话功能教程

在当今这个信息化、智能化的时代,人工智能技术已经深入到我们生活的方方面面。其中,AI语音开放平台凭借其强大的语音识别和自然语言处理能力,成为了众多企业和开发者关注的焦点。本文将为大家介绍一款备受瞩目的AI语音开放平台——语音识别多轮对话功能,并通过一个真实的故事,让大家深入了解这一功能的应用场景和操作方法。

故事的主人公是一位名叫小明的年轻人,他是一位热衷于科技创新的创业者。在一次偶然的机会,小明接触到了一款名为“AI语音开放平台”的产品。在深入了解该平台后,他发现其中的语音识别多轮对话功能可以为自己的创业项目带来极大的便利。

小明所在的创业项目是一款面向年轻人的社交应用,旨在为用户提供一个轻松、便捷的交流平台。然而,在项目开发过程中,小明遇到了一个难题:如何实现用户之间的自然对话,让用户感受到如同真人般的交流体验?

经过一番调查和比较,小明决定尝试使用AI语音开放平台的语音识别多轮对话功能。以下是小明在应用该功能的过程中,所经历的几个关键步骤:

一、注册账号并申请API

首先,小明在AI语音开放平台的官方网站上注册了一个账号,并成功申请到了一个API密钥。这是使用该平台功能的前提条件。

二、搭建开发环境

接下来,小明在自己的电脑上搭建了一个适合开发的环境。他选择了Python作为开发语言,并安装了相应的开发工具和库。

三、接入语音识别多轮对话功能

在了解了API的使用方法后,小明开始尝试接入语音识别多轮对话功能。以下是接入过程中需要注意的几个要点:

  1. 语音识别:首先,需要将用户的语音输入转换为文本。这可以通过调用语音识别API实现。在调用过程中,需要传入API密钥、音频文件等参数。

  2. 自然语言处理:将语音识别得到的文本进行自然语言处理,包括分词、词性标注、句法分析等。这有助于更好地理解用户的意图。

  3. 对话管理:根据用户的意图,生成相应的回复。这需要开发者设计一套对话管理策略,包括对话状态跟踪、意图识别、回复生成等。

  4. 语音合成:将生成的文本回复转换为语音输出。这可以通过调用语音合成API实现。

四、测试与优化

在接入语音识别多轮对话功能后,小明对应用进行了多次测试,以确保功能的稳定性和准确性。在测试过程中,他发现了一些问题,并及时进行了优化。

  1. 优化语音识别:针对部分用户的语音输入,语音识别的准确率较低。小明通过调整API参数、优化音频处理等方法,提高了语音识别的准确率。

  2. 优化对话管理:针对某些对话场景,对话管理策略不够完善。小明通过增加对话模板、调整对话流程等方法,提升了对话的流畅度和用户体验。

  3. 优化语音合成:针对部分用户的语音输出,语音合成效果不佳。小明通过调整语音合成参数、优化音频处理等方法,提高了语音合成的质量。

经过一段时间的努力,小明的社交应用成功实现了语音识别多轮对话功能。用户在应用中可以轻松地进行语音交流,感受到了如同真人般的交流体验。

总结

通过以上故事,我们可以看到AI语音开放平台的语音识别多轮对话功能在实际应用中的强大作用。这款功能不仅可以帮助开发者实现智能对话场景,还可以提升用户体验,为用户提供更加便捷、智能的服务。

在实际应用过程中,开发者需要关注以下几个方面:

  1. 语音识别准确率:确保语音识别的准确率,为用户提供更好的对话体验。

  2. 对话管理策略:设计合理的对话管理策略,提高对话的流畅度和用户体验。

  3. 语音合成质量:优化语音合成效果,提升用户的听觉体验。

  4. 持续优化:根据用户反馈和实际应用情况,不断优化和改进功能。

总之,AI语音开放平台的语音识别多轮对话功能为开发者提供了一个强大的工具,有助于实现智能对话场景。通过深入了解和应用该功能,开发者可以为自己的项目带来更多的创新和突破。

猜你喜欢:AI聊天软件